Is cloudy water in a swim spa tub caused by a dirty filter?
2026-06-05 15:35Cloudy water is one of the most common and confusing problems encountered during routine swim spa tub maintenance. Many users, upon seeing water turn whitish, grayish, or lose transparency, immediately suspect: Is the swim spa tub filter dirty?
This judgment is correct in some cases, but from a professional water treatment perspective, cloudy water is not simply a matter of a "dirty filter."
To accurately understand this issue, it is necessary to analyze it from multiple dimensions, including the swim spa tub's filtration mechanism, the structure of water pollution, chemical balance, and circulation logic.

What is the true role of the filter in a swim spa tub?
Before discussing cloudy water, it is essential to clarify the role of the filter in the swim spa tub system.
The filter cartridge only handles "physical interception."
In a swim spa tub, the main functions of the filter cartridge are:
• Intercepting suspended particles
• Capturing hair, dander, and dust
• Removing visible and invisible solid impurities
In other words, the filter cartridge is a physical filtration component; it cannot directly handle:
• Dissolved organic matter
• Bacteria and algae
• Chemical reaction products
Therefore, when the water in the swim spa tub becomes cloudy, even if the filter cartridge is clean, there may still be serious water quality problems.
What exactly does cloudy water in a swim spa tub mean?
"Cloudiness" is not a single concept.
In a swim spa tub, cloudiness can originate from:
• Suspended particles
• Colloidal organic matter
• Chemical sedimentation
• Microbial growth
• Disinfection byproducts
Only a portion of these can be directly intercepted by the filter cartridge.

Does a dirty filter cartridge really make the swim spa tub cloudy?
The answer is: Yes, but not the only reason.
If the swim spa tub filter cartridge:
• is clogged with grease and fine particles
• the filter pores are filled with contaminants
this will lead to:
• increased water flow resistance
• decreased actual filtration efficiency
• ineffective interception of suspended solids
In this case, particles in the water will remain suspended, making the swim spa tub appear cloudy.
Why is the water in the swim spa tub still cloudy even after replacing the filter cartridge?
This is a crucial point.
Because much of the "cloudiness" is not caused by particles at all.
In the swim spa tub:
• Much cloudiness comes from dissolved organic matter
• or from extremely fine colloids
• or from suspended sediments formed by chemical reactions
These substances:
• are too small
• are not easily trapped by ordinary filter cartridges
• even a brand new filter cartridge cannot immediately clarify the water
Therefore, attributing all cloudiness to the filter cartridge is inaccurate.
What are some sources of cloudiness in swim spa tub water that the filter cartridge cannot filter?
This is the core of understanding the problem.
1. Dissolved Organic Matter
Including:
• Sweat metabolites
• Cosmetic residue
• Skincare products
• Oil decomposition products
These substances can make the water appear whitish or foggy, but they are not particulates and cannot be directly captured by the filter.
2. Disinfection Reaction Byproducts
In a swim spa tub:
• Chlorine reacts with organic matter
• Forming tiny particles or colloids
These substances are extremely fine, often giving the water a "milky white" or "grayish" appearance, but are very difficult to filter.
3. Mineral Deposits
If the water has a high concentration of calcium or metal ions:
• When heated or the pH changes,
• Fine precipitates invisible to the naked eye will form
These precipitates will also cause the swim spa tub water to become cloudy.

So what role does the filter play in swim spa tub cloudiness?
The filter is an "accelerator," not the "root cause."
A dirty filter cartridge amplifies problems, but it doesn't create them.
If the water already contains:
• Organic matter
• Sediment
• Microorganisms
And the filter cartridge is clogged, then:
• These substances cannot be continuously removed
• Water quality deteriorates faster
However, if the water itself is clean and stable, even a slightly dirty filter cartridge won't immediately make the swim spa hot tub cloudy.
Why does poor filtration make the swim spa tub more prone to becoming uncontrollable?
The role of a filtration system is to remove contaminants from the water.
When the swim spa tub:
• Filtration efficiency decreases
• Circulation flow is insufficient
Contaminants will:
• Remain in the water longer
• Participate in more chemical reactions
• Provide a growth environment for bacteria and algae
Ultimately manifesting as cloudy, white, or green water.
What is the relationship between swim spa tub turbidity and disinfection?
This is a problem that filter cartridges cannot solve.
When disinfection fails, the water will quickly become cloudy.
If the disinfectant in the swim spa tub:
• is insufficient in quantity
• is unevenly distributed
• is consumed by a large amount of contaminants
bacteria and algae will begin to multiply.
These microorganisms themselves will make the water cloudy and produce more contaminants.
This type of cloudiness cannot be prevented even with a brand new filter cartridge.
Will pH imbalance make the swim spa tub water cloudy?
Yes, and very commonly.
When the swim spa tub:
• has a high pH
• minerals are more likely to precipitate
• chlorine's sterilization efficiency decreases
The result is:
• increased suspended solids in the water
• easier growth of microorganisms
• cloudy water. This is not directly related to whether the filter cartridge is clean.
Why does the water initially become clear after cleaning the filter cartridge, and then become cloudy again?
This is a typical phenomenon.
The reasons are:
• Cleaning the filter cartridge only temporarily improves filtration efficiency.
• The real sources of pollution in the water still exist.
• Dissolved organic matter and microorganisms are still present in the water.
Therefore, the water in the swim spa tub may briefly become clear, then become cloudy again.

How can you logically determine if the turbidity in your swim spa tub is caused by the filter cartridge?
Analyze from several key points:
• If there are a large amount of visible suspended matter in the water → the filter cartridge is more likely the cause.
• If the water is milky white or misty → it is mostly due to chemical or organic pollution.
• If the water also has an odor or turns green → it is more likely a microbial problem. The filter cartridge is only effective for "particulate turbidity."
Why is saying "the filter cartridge is dirty" an incomplete answer?
Because it only explains:
• Why the pollutants were not removed.
But it doesn't explain:
• Where the pollutants came from.
• Why they exist in large quantities.
• Why they accumulate rapidly.
What truly determines the water quality of the swim spa tub is the synergistic state of disinfection, circulation, chemical balance, and filtration.
